The Pines of Monterey is a stunning painting by Mildred Bryant Brooks, an American artist known for her beautiful landscapes and etchings. Created in 1935, this artwork showcases the artist's unique style and technique. The painting measures 18 x 33 cm and is made on paper, giving it a delicate and intimate appearance.

Artistic Style and Technique

Mildred Bryant Brooks' artistic style is characterized by her use of bold lines, vibrant colors, and intricate details. In The Pines of Monterey, she uses a combination of etching and drypoint to create a sense of depth and texture. The painting features a group of pine trees, their branches stretching outwards, creating a sense of movement and energy. Key Features of the painting include:
  • The use of bold lines to define the shapes of the trees and the landscape
  • The vibrant colors used to capture the mood and atmosphere of the scene
  • The intricate details, such as the texture of the trees and the foliage

Artist's Background and Inspiration

Mildred Bryant Brooks was an American artist born in 1901. She was known for her beautiful landscapes and etchings, which often featured scenes from nature. The Pines of Monterey is one of her most famous works, and it showcases her unique style and technique. The painting is now part of the collection at the Smithsonian American Art Museum, where it can be admired by art lovers from around the world. Biografía del artista

Mildred Bryant Brooks: A Pioneer of American Landscape Etching

Mildred Bryant Brooks (1901 – 1995) emerged as a significant figure in the mid-20th century American art scene, primarily recognized for her masterful etchings that captured the grandeur and serenity of the natural world. Born in California, Brooks possessed an innate fascination with observation and meticulous detail—qualities that would become hallmarks of her artistic practice. Her journey into etching began during the Great Depression era, a period marked by profound economic hardship and social upheaval, yet it also fostered a renewed appreciation for simplicity and connection to nature – themes that deeply resonated within her oeuvre.

Early Life & Education

Brooks received her initial artistic training at Pratt Institute in New York City, where she honed her skills in drawing and printmaking. This formative experience instilled in her a disciplined approach to craft and an unwavering commitment to capturing the essence of her subjects with precision. She pursued her studies diligently, mastering techniques that would serve as foundational elements for her later work. Her father, a scientist, nurtured her childhood curiosity about the natural world—a passion that undeniably influenced her artistic vision.

The Influence of Modernism

Like many artists of her time, Brooks was profoundly impacted by the tenets of modernist art movements—particularly Cubism and Surrealism—which encouraged experimentation with form and perspective. However, she skillfully blended these influences with a distinctly American sensibility, prioritizing clarity of line and tonal gradation to convey emotion and atmosphere. She recognized that artistic innovation demanded embracing new ideas while retaining an authentic voice rooted in personal experience. Her approach reflected the broader intellectual currents shaping the art world during her formative years.

Notable Works & Techniques

Brooks’s artistic output spanned several decades, producing over 300 etchings that explore diverse landscapes—from the rugged mountains of Yosemite National Park to the tranquil shores of Monterey Bay. Her technique involved painstaking layering of multiple plates, meticulously transferring tonal variations onto the surface through acid etching – a process demanding considerable patience and technical expertise. She mastered this intricate method, transforming raw material into emotionally resonant images that conveyed the beauty of California’s coastal environment. Brooks's dedication to her craft garnered widespread acclaim throughout her career.

Recognition & Awards

Brooks’s unwavering commitment to her artistic pursuits resulted in numerous honors and accolades—including fellowships from the Guggenheim Foundation and grants from the National Endowment for the Arts. These recognitions underscored the significance of her contribution to American art history, cementing her legacy as a visionary artist who championed both innovation and meticulous craftsmanship. Her work continues to inspire artists today.

Legacy & Historical Significance

Mildred Bryant Brooks’s etchings stand as enduring testaments to the beauty and power of observation—a characteristic that aligns perfectly with the ethos of the New Deal era. Her ability to capture the essence of nature, combined with her masterful etching technique, exemplifies a remarkable artistic achievement. She remains an inspiration for artists seeking to express profound emotion through visual media. Brooks’s legacy extends beyond her individual artworks; she embodies the spirit of American creativity during a pivotal moment in history—a testament to the transformative potential of art and its capacity to illuminate human experience.
